Description: VIRTUE House wants to provide shelter for women, 18 to 25 years old, who are continuing in their recovery from a life-controlling issue such as drug or alcohol addiction, an abusive relationship, or parole. We have found that many people who recover from these situations often find themselves with no place to go in order to get started on the right track. Unfortunately, many young women return to familiar surroundings and find themselves re-entering the cycle of addiction and abuse, rather than overcoming because they have no skills and no safe place to learn independence. VIRTUE House wants to not only house these women, but also to teach them life skills such as cooking, cleaning, managing their finances, getting out of debt and seeking employment or further education. Our hope is that by the time a young lady has completed her stay at VIRTUE House, she will have learned to care for herself, so that she will not have to return to a life of hopelessness and dependency on others.
